2012 KGS to IDR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2012

During 2012, the KGS to IDR ex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on August 30, valuing the pair at 214.3004.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on February 8, dropping to 189.7981.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 24.5023 IDR.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 194.1312 to the December average rate of 203.2872, the exchange rate registered a net change of 4.72%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2012 high of 214.3004 was up 5.92% compared to the 2011 peak of 202.3269,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Seasonal Halves (H1 vs H2)

Seasonal

The average exchange rate in the first half of the year (H1: Jan–Jun) was 196.1017, compared to 205.4286 in the second half (H2: Jul–Dec). This shows that the rate was stronger in the second half (Jul–Dec) by a margin of 9.3269 points.

Volatility Range Comparison

Volatility

The most volatile month in 2012 was July, with a trading range of 12.1077 IDR (High: 210.2228 / Low: 198.1150). On the other end, November was the most stable month, with a tight range of 1.0285 IDR (High: 204.0971 / Low: 203.0686).
